Although a COP21 agreement on climate change acceptable to developing countries appears to be moving ahead and will be ready on Friday, differences persist, particularly on the refusal of wealthy nations to pay their historic climate debt. Issues such as migration and women's inclusion in climate change talks have been taken off the table. While official representatives meet, civil society organizations and NGOs continue demonstrating in the corridors of the COP summit. Luis Arroyo reports from Paris. teleSUR
